TITAS MAT AS is registered as a limited company in Gjerstad, Agder with organisation number 820320042. The business is classified under manufacture of bread; manufacture of fresh pastry goods and cakes (NACE 10.710). The company was incorporated in 2018. Registered share capital is NOK 30,000, divided into 300 shares. The company's stated purpose is: “Omsetning av mat, kioskvarer, bilrekvisita og catering med tilhørende virksomhet og produkter.”. The most recent filed accounts, for the 2025 financial year, show NOK 986,000 in revenue and NOK −55,000 in operating profit.
